Smith is presented Helping Hand Award

LISBON FALLS - Warren Galway, assistant principal of Lisbon High School, recently presented the fifth Helping Hand Award to Hayley Smith, a member of the sophomore class.

Smith was nominated by Galway. "Hayley is a young lady who has contributed significantly to the climate and culture of Lisbon High School. Her volunteerism in the school cafeteria and throughout Lisbon High School has not gone unnoticed or unappreciated. She is a very deserving recipient of the Lisbon High School Helping Hand Award. Congratulation Hayley, job well done," said Galway during the presentation.

The award was established at Lisbon High School last year to recognize those students who go over and beyond to help the school, their class and/or community. The award is not based on academics.
